Course Detail

Course Name Analog and Mixed Circuit Design
Course Code 15ECE337
Program B. Tech. in Electronics and Communication Engineering
Year Taught 2019

Syllabus

Unit 1

Overview of MOFSET basics – Second order effects – Measurement of parameters for a given technology with a simulation tool – Passive and active current mirrors – Single stage amplifier – Differential voltage and current amplifiers – Noise performance of elementary transistor stages – Systematic design of operational amplifiers.

Unit 2

Mixed Signal Circuits: Non-linear analog circuits – Open loop comparators – static and dynamic comparators, effect of positive feedback and stability issues – Switched capacitor circuits. Nonlinearity and Mismatch – capacitor nonlinearity, effect of feedback on nonlinearity, linearization techniques – offset cancellation techniques – reduction of noise by offset cancellation.

Unit 3

Data convertors: Fundamental of data converters – static characteristics – INL, DNL – Dynamic characteristics – SNR, SFDR, SINAD – DAC architectures: Resistive – Capacitive – Current steering. ADC Architectures: Flash – SAR – Pipeline ADC.

Text Books

  1. Behzad Razavi, “Design of Analog CMOS Integrated Circuits”, Tata McGraw Hill, 2003.
  2. Franco Maloberti, “Data Convertors”, Springer, 2007.

Resources

  1. Willy M. C Sansen, “Analog Design Essentials”, Springer,2006.
  2. Behzad Razavi, “Principles of Data Conversion System Design”, IEEE Press,1995.
